Calgary Flames 2 Minnesota Wild 0

The Flames extended their winning streak to 4 games with a 2-0 victory at home over the Minnesota Wild. Johnny Gaudreau, Mark Giordano and Elias Lindholm accounted for all of the Flames points last night with Lindholm potting both goals. Tidbits

-Gio Climbing: Mark Giordano had 2 assists last night which gave him his 28th and 29th points on the season. He’s now the 5th in points among NHL defencemen.

-Good 10: The Flames have a 4 game winning streak which is nice, but more impressive is their record in their last 10 games. The Flames are 8-1-1 in their last 10.

-Speaking Of Those 10: Johnny Gaudreau is really starting to heat up and he added 2 more points to his total last night with 2 assists. Gaudreau has a point in 8 of the Flames last 10 games, including 5 multi point games over that stretch.
